Passwords to access computer programs are usually stored, in some form, within a databases to ensure that the program to execute password verification. To boost the privacy of passwords, the saved password verification details is normally produced by implementing a just one-way functionality for the password, probably in combination with other offered details. For simplicity of this dialogue, once the a person-way function doesn't include a magic formula essential, in addition to the password, we consult with the A technique purpose employed for a hash and its output as being a hashed password. Regardless that features that produce hashed passwords could be cryptographically protected, possession of the hashed password supplies A fast method to validate guesses for your password by implementing the operate to every guess, and evaluating the result on the verification knowledge. The most commonly employed hash capabilities is often computed speedily and also the attacker can try this frequently with diverse guesses until eventually a legitimate match is discovered, indicating the plaintext password has become recovered.
The term password cracking is usually limited to Restoration of one or more plaintext passwords from hashed passwords. Password cracking requires that an attacker can attain access to a hashed password, possibly by looking at the password verification databases or intercepting a hashed password sent over an open up community, or has A few other way to rapidly and with out limit test if a guessed password is appropriate. Without the hashed password, the attacker can nonetheless attempt access to the pc process in query with guessed passwords. Having said that nicely built methods Restrict the volume of unsuccessful accessibility attempts and can inform directors to trace the supply of the attack if that quota is exceeded. Using the hashed password, the attacker can work undetected, and When the attacker has acquired quite a few hashed passwords, the possibilities for cracking at the least one particular is very high. In addition there are a number of other means of obtaining passwords illicitly, like social engineering, https://www.washingtonpost.com/newssearch/?query=ig 買 follower wiretapping, keystroke logging, login spoofing, dumpster diving, timing attack, etc.. Nevertheless, cracking usually designates a guessing assault.
Cracking may be combined with other procedures. For example, utilization of a hash-centered obstacle-reaction authentication system for password verification may offer a hashed password to an eavesdropper, who can then crack the password. Numerous much better cryptographic protocols exist that do not expose hashed-passwords throughout verification about a community, possibly by guarding them in transmission utilizing a higher-grade critical, or through the use of a zero-knowledge ig 香港 password proof.